Nice's gross margin was 66.41% for fiscal 2025.

Over the last five reported fiscal years, Nice's gross margin increased from 65.90% to 66.41%, a change of +0.51 percentage points.
Gross margin measures the percentage of revenue remaining after the direct costs of producing goods or services. It helps show how efficiently a company turns sales into gross profit before operating expenses.
TickerStat calculates gross margin as SEC-reported gross profit divided by SEC-reported revenue for the same fiscal period. Changes are shown in percentage points.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
